PRINCIPAL ACCOUNTABILITIES:

  • The Direct Loan Specialist is responsible for processing Federal and private loans for the graduate, professional, and undergraduate populations at Howard University according to Federal regulations and Financial Aid Office procedures.
  • The Direct Loan Specialist is responsible for the day-to-day production of a high volume of student and parent loan.
  • This position coordinates with Financial Aid staff to determine loan eligibility and communicates with other campus departments; lenders; guarantee agencies and loan servicers.
  • The Direct Loan Specialist works as a member of the loan team.
  • Perform automatic and manual loan processing functions for Federal and private educational loan programs accurately and in a timely manner according to Federal Regulations and University policy and procedure.
  • Perform weekly, monthly, and annual reconciliation of loan awards and disbursements according to Federal Regulations and University policy and procedure.
  • This includes but is not limited to: reviewing and correcting lists of rejected loans, loans pending certification, credit denial reports, disbursement discrepancies between Workday and COD, award discrepancies between Workday and COD, students missing necessary loan paperwork, and loans pending disbursements; reviewing and completing reports generated by the Department of Education, Howard University, the Financial Aid office, lenders, servicers, or disbursing agents.
  • Communicate efficiently, accurately, and expeditiously with all necessary parties regarding loan processing according to Federal Regulations and University policy and procedure.
  • Perform other duties as assigned or as needed based on regulatory or procedural changes.
  • This includes but is not limited to training new staff members; assisting with loan presentations; and working with other departments within Enrollment Management to ensure student loans are processed in a timely manner.
  • This position coordinates with Financial Aid staff, communicates with other on campus departments, as well as off campus organizations to ensure the efficient, accurate, and effective processing of loans.
  • Understanding of how to use a wide variety of computer systems and databases.
  • Detail oriented, be able to work quickly and accurately, have effective communication skills and be able to handle a high-volume work environment.
  • Knowledge of Federal regulations, ELM, and COD.
  • Exercise great attention to detail utilizing analytical and problem-solving skills.
  • Demonstrate the ability to adapt in a high pace environment.
  • May be required to work evenings and weekends.

CORE COMPETENCIES:

Human Resources Management and Training:

In the absence of the Associate Director of Loans, this position will report to the Deputy Director of Financial Aid. Will keep abreast of Title IV regulations and institutional policies and procedures and ensure that staff is properly trained and provided direction.

Percentage of Time: 25%

Data Management:

This position will support the Compliance unit within the Office of Financial Aid for reconciling funds in the Workday system [(Customer Relationship Management (CRM) or other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P)]. Fund accounting is reconciled between federal, institutional accounts, etc. in conjunction with the COD system. This position will process loan originations and certifications, review and correcting rejected loans, disbursements/award discrepancies between Banner and COD.

Percentage of Time: 20%

Administrative Functions:

This position will award financial aid and process loans as assigned by the Associate Director for Loans. This may include being responsible for a specific school, ensuring that the needs of the students, faculty and staff are met in a timely manner. Reporting (analysis, responses) may be required, per the Associate Director of Loans, Financial Aid Director, or members of the management team.

Percentage of Time: 35%

Customer Service/Outreach/Engagement:

This position will work with the Associate Director of Loans and financial aid staff to ensure that optimal customer service is provided. The position will assist in developing metrics to establish benchmarks and outcomes. The position will assist the Associate Director of Loans with assessing financial aid information (web, social media, etc.) and determining and helping to enact those areas of improvement. The position will assist with outreach and engagement - including conducting financial aid presentations or attending events sponsored by the Office of Financial Aid.

Percentage of Time: 20%
